Mesquite Turkey & Spinach Grilled Cheese
- 2 Tablespoons Sweet Cream Butter
- 2 slices Multi-grain Bread (Or Your Favorite)
- 3 slices Deli Mesquite Turkey Breast
- 1/2 cups Baby Spinach (rinsed, Dried)
- 2 slices Provolone Cheese, Or Your Favorite
- 1 Tablespoon Grainy Mustard
- Set the grill or a griddle pan over medium heat.
- Spread half the butter on one slice of bread.
- Place bread on grill or pan, buttered side down.
- Top with turkey, half of the spinach, and half the provolone.
- Follow with remaining spinach, remaining provolone.
- Spread one side of the remaining slice of bread with mustard and place on top of sandwich, mustard side down.
- Spread remaining butter on top of the second slice of bread.
- When sandwich has cooked for a total of 2 minutes, flip and cook another 3 minutes on the other side.
- Plate, cut in half and serve.
